Billings Repeats as IFL Champions

July 18, 2010 - Indoor Football League (IFL)
Billings Outlaws News Release


The Billings Outlaws won their second consecutive United Bowl on Saturday night by defeating the Sioux Falls Storm by a score of 43-34. The Outlaws finished the season with a record of 16-2 with their losses coming to Sioux Falls and Fairbanks during the regular season. Sioux Falls finshed with a record of 14-4 with one of those victories coming over Wichita last week in the United Conference title game.

Billings outgained Sioux Falls by just 16 yards in the game and Sioux Falls only committed one turnover while Billings committed two. The Outlaw defense turned the Storm over three times on downs including a key goal line stand with under two minutes to play in the 4th quarter.

Billings wide reciever Tim Brown was a key difference maker in the game. Brown led all players with eight receptions for 47 yards and one touchdown. Brown also added a 45-yard kickoff retunr for a touchdown in the first quarter. Billings quarterback Chris Dixon was named game MVP as he went 17-of-25 passing for 153 yards and two touchdowns. Dixon also led all players with 52 yards rushing.

Sioux Falls was led by quarterback Terrance Bryant who went 16-of-22 passing for 139 yards and one touchdown. Wide reciever James Terry led the team in rushing with 39 yards. He also caught five passes for 55 yards and a touchdown.

Billings has never lost a postseason game at home as they move their record to 12-0 all-time on their home turf in the playoffs.
